- 1、本文档共208页,可阅读全部内容。
- 2、有哪些信誉好的足球投注网站(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
- 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载。
- 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
PHPMySQL应用研习
PEAR – 安裝 先安裝PEAR的一些基本套件,所謂的「基本套件」 就是所有PEAR套件都需要的套件,例如,除錯是每一個套件都需要的,所以基本套件中就包含了除錯套件,只有先安裝除錯的套件,其它的套件才可以順利進行除錯。 針對開發者的需求,安裝特定的套件。例如,安裝完基本套件後.若開發者想在網頁中加入計算執行時間的功能,就必須用指令安裝Benchmark套件,這個套件不是基本套件,必須由開發者自行安裝。 PEAR – Auth認證物件應用 //引入Auth.php物件檔 require_once(Auth/Auth.php); //建立Auth物件前的參數 $parms = array( dsn = mysql://root:1234@localhost/pub, //MySQL帳號:MySQL密碼@MySQL主機/資料庫 table= members, //紀錄帳號的資料表 usernamecol = meb_account, //帳號欄位名稱 passwordcol = meb_passwd, //密碼欄位名稱 cryptType = True, //啟動MD5加密 db_fields = array(meb_name,meb_mode,meb_id) //額外欄位名稱 ); //建立Auth物件 $auth = new Auth(DB,$parms,show_login_frm); //容器DB 登入表單show_login_frm $auth-start(); if($auth-checkAuth()){ //登入成功 return true; } PEAR – Pager分頁物件應用 //引入Pager 物件檔 require_once(../includes/Pear/Pager/Pager.php); //建立查詢 $res_pub = $conn-Execute (“select * from pubs”) while($row_pub = mysql_fetch_row($res_pub)){ $rows[] = $row_pub; } $parms = array( mode=Jumping, //Jumping or Sliding 兩種模式 perPage=10, //每頁出現筆數 delta=5, //頁面檢索會出現的頁碼數 itemData =$rows //要顯示資料組成的陣列 ); //$pager = new Pager($parms); $pager = Pager::factory($parms); //PHP5請採用此種呼叫 $datas = $pager-GetPageData(); PEAR – Spreadsheet Excel物件應用 $temp_filename = date(Ymdhis). .xls; require_once(Spreadsheet_Excel_Writer/Writer.php); $workbook = new Spreadsheet_Excel_Writer(); // 初始化類 $workbook-setVersion(8); $worksheet = $workbook-addWorksheet(sheet-1); // 加入一個工作表 sheet-1 $worksheet-setInputEncoding(utf-8); for ($row = 0; $row count($data); $row ++) { for ($col = 0; $col count($data[0]); $col ++) { $worksheet-writeString($row, $col, $data[$row][$col]); // 在sheet-1中寫入數據 } } $workbook-send($temp_filename); // 發送 Excel 文件名供下載 $workbook-close(); // 完成下載 PEAR – XML RSS物件應用 //引入Serializer物件檔 require_once(XML/Ser
文档评论(0)